Revision:Aspects of Art and Power in the third Reich

Nazis early on concentrated on culture aim of politicizing middle classes to own advantage.

Appealed to resentment of triumphal march of modernism embittered conservative bourgeoisie and working class modern art synonymous with social degeneracy Bolshevism and Jewry also speculative capitalism.

Kitsch art appealed to crude expectations of parvenus, military men and petits bourgeoisie.

Replacement modernist art with Naxi art part of political process consolidating Fuhrer states and volk community.

Need clearly defined visual image for vague characteristics aesthetic expression to an unequivocally value based judgment.

Nazis set up an exhibition unvalued (minority) valued majority) art degenerate art shown by picture of a Jew polarizing social system.

Visual image of the inferior self-evident and memorable, channel aggression away from real situation to individuals and groups perceived as agents of political and social evils degenerate art enemy not so much art itself as degenerate human being who it seemed to embody.

Pure, German art exclusion degenerates and by definition inclusion of pureness negative and positive art policies are inseparable.

Patronage security Georg Kolbe already well established in 1933, mobility, dynamic balance (page 332) subjective to exemplary dynamic, mobility to pose and stability prime sportswomen.

Galleries post war World less figurative and representational art as seen to be easy to politically manipulate abstract offer guarantee of independence for the artist Willi Baumeister has progressed along the path from dependence to independence, from the commission which is given to personal responsibility. The free autonomous artist receive shifts commission from himself - representational art seen as easy to subvert in cause of totalitarianism propaganda.

Dictators used a literalist representation of human body to suggest favorite values like collective violence, credulity etc.
